The two African aces missed Sunday's draw at Birmingham but were expected back in full training on Wednesday.
Toure was still feeling the effects of the recurrence of a heel injury which saw him limp off in the previous week's home game with Fulham, while Adebayor suffered back spasms last week to rule him out of the trip to St Andrew's.
The Blues were given two days off after Sunday's game, but were booked in for a double training session on Wednesday.
Young striker David Ball is out for six weeks with a broken metatarsal which ruled him out of Tuesday night's reserve derby and next week's trip to face the United Arab Emirates in Abu Dhabi.
The 19-year-old, who was on the bench for the senior Manchester derby in September, is a target for several league clubs.
Team-mate Adam Clayton has joined League Two side Carlisle on loan until January.
